当前位置: 首页 > news >正文

门户类网站湘潭seo优化价格

门户类网站,湘潭seo优化价格,wordpress电子商务插件,php建设网站工具正题 luogu CF1305F 题目大意 给你n个数#xff0c;每次操作可以使一个数1或-1#xff0c;让你用最小的操作数使所有数的gcd1 解题思路 显然把所有数都修改为偶数可以得到 2|gcd#xff0c;且步数 ≤n\leq n≤n 对于其它方案#xff0c;至少有一半的数修改次数小于…正题 luogu CF1305F 题目大意 给你n个数每次操作可以使一个数1或-1让你用最小的操作数使所有数的gcd1 解题思路 显然把所有数都修改为偶数可以得到 2|gcd且步数 ≤n\leq n≤n 对于其它方案至少有一半的数修改次数小于1如果不满足那其他数大于一半且步数 ≥2\geq 2≥2所以步数大于n不如前面的方案 所以每次随机一个数进行质因数分解然后考虑每个质因数作为gcd的最小步数gcd可能是合数但是只用满足有一个质因子就好了 这样每一次操作得到正确答案的概率最小是 12\frac{1}{2}21​如果取 k 个数得到正确答案的概率就是 2k−12k\frac{2^k-1}{2^k}2k2k−1​ code #includemap #includecstdio #includecstring #includeiostream #includealgorithm #define ll long long #define N 200210 #define NN 1000010 using namespace std; int n,w,p[NN]; ll x,ans,a[N],prime[NN]; mapll,intpp; void work() {for(int i2;i1e6;i){if(!p[i])prime[w]i;for(int j1;jwi*prime[j]1e6;j){p[i*prime[j]]1;if(i%prime[j]0)break;}}return; } ll get(ll x) {if(pp[x])return ans;pp[x]1;ll sum0;for(int i1;insumans;i)summin((a[i]x?a[i]%x:x),x-a[i]%x);return sum; } void solve(ll x) {for(int i1;iwprime[i]*prime[i]x;i)if(x%prime[i]0){ansmin(ans,get(prime[i]));while(x%prime[i]0)x/prime[i];}if(x1)ansmin(ans,get(x));return; } int main() {srand(2018729);scanf(%d,n);work();for(int i1;in;i){scanf(%lld,a[i]);if(a[i]1)ans;}for(int k1;kmin(20,n/2)ans;k){xrand()*rand()%n1;while(p[x])xrand()*rand()%n1;p[x]1;solve(a[x]);solve(a[x]-1);solve(a[x]1);}printf(%lld,ans);return 0; }
http://www.pierceye.com/news/646021/

相关文章:

  • 同仁行业网站建设报价免费ui网站
  • 网站打开速度慢wordpress开发者选项怎么打开
  • 免费网站代理访问网站 营销型
  • 甘特图模板关于网站建设永嘉移动网站建设公司
  • 网站建设服务协议书做面包有哪些网站知乎
  • 网站建设评比标准建盏茶杯知识
  • 商城网站建设教学电子商务的就业方向
  • 做网站必要性江苏华江建设集团网站
  • 网站建设丿金手指排名9如何百度搜到网站
  • 南昌商城网站建设央企网站群建设中标公告
  • 湖北建设监理协会网站网页游戏排行榜开服时间
  • 中国空间站图片竞价账户托管公司哪家好
  • 湖南省金力电力建设有限公司 网站广州市建设局官方网站
  • 比价网站源码免费域名领取
  • 温州做网站费用怎么推广自己的偏方
  • 鞍山建站wordpress侧边浮动
  • 江西网站优化临海外发加工网
  • 机械做网站好处无锡网络推广服务
  • 电信网站备案管理系统外贸网站推广的方法
  • 什么网站上公司的评价最客观需要做网站建设和推广的行业
  • 百度人工服务24小时电话四川seo技术培训
  • 邢台网站建设服务商教育网站制作软件
  • 罗湖区住房和建设局网站官网建设香帅摩托车官网
  • 网站建设一条东莞手机微信网站
  • 网站界面设计修改要多少钱wordpress博客转出
  • 17网站一起做网店代发流程建立一个网站需要人员
  • 如何添加网站关键词天津建设工程信息网官罿
  • 医疗网站的建设设计要注意什么做网站赚钱吗 怎么赚
  • 创造有价值的网站建设银行网站上改手机
  • 商城网站租服务器安全不怎么做和美团一样的网站